Street Racing Syndicate
Feb. 17, 2025
Street Racing Syndicate | Indie Game Bundle Wiki | Fandom Steam Community :: Screenshot :: Street Racing Syndicate Street Racing Syndicate Preview - GameSpot Street Racing Syndicate
Feb. 17, 2025
Street Racing Syndicate | Indie Game Bundle Wiki | Fandom Steam Community :: Screenshot :: Street Racing Syndicate Street Racing Syndicate Preview - GameSpot Street Racing Syndicate